Primark is creating 700 new jobs in Ireland over the next three years as part of a 250 million euro capital investment.
600 roles will come on stream in Penneys stores, while a hundred will be added to the retailer's global HQ in Dublin city.
It's part of a 10 year capital injection plan into store expansion and redevelopment across existing Penneys shops.
The announcement includes a 60 million investment euro in its Patrick Street store in Cork city, 20 million euro in its Eyre Square shop in Galway, and 75 million euro in a new distribution centre in Newbridge in Kildare.
